Research Opportunities

Precision Agriculture, bioinformatics, System Biology, Genome Scale Model, metabolic maps, plant sensing, physiological diagnostics.

Work description

Integrating data from optical sensors and multi-omics in systems biology (SB), Genome-scale metabolic model (GSMM) for the grapevine where the metabolic pathways of the grapevine can be explored to understand the impact of genetic, environmental, and cultural practices on vine physiology/metabolism for the development of advanced precision agriculture models.

Academic Qualifications

PhD in Agricultural Sciences, Bioengineering, Bioinformatics/BS, Biotechnology Engineering and related fields.
